Description

The Wölffer Estate Fatalis Fatum is a finely crafted wine hailing from the renowned vineyards of New York. This selection features a complex flavor profile characterized by rich notes of dark fruit, subtle spice, and well-balanced acidity, highlighting the region's unique terroir.

This wine pairs beautifully with a variety of dishes, including grilled meats, hearty stews, and rich pasta. It's also an excellent companion for aged cheeses and dark chocolate desserts, enhancing the culinary experience.

Expert Reviews

91
WA
Wine Advocate

The 2019 Fatalis Fatum is mostly a 62/26 blend of Merlot and Cabernet Franc with about 9% Cabernet Sauvignon and a dollop of Petit Verdot for the rest, all aged for about 20 months in 44% new French barriques. It comes in at 13.5% alcohol. This is another fine Fatalis Fatum, probably a step up over the overachieving 2018, although both are not here today together. Beautifully constructed, it has focus and finesse, more than adequate concentration and ripe tannins for structure. It is a wine that doesn't seem to have a hair out of place while still seeming serious. It seems as if it can age well and develop much more, yet it is also drinkable today. Admittedly, it is just a little tight. The ripeness of the tannins makes it possible to knock back, though. Overall, this is a fine success, with the chance of further improvement for those who wish to cellar it a few years. There were 1,165 cases produced, plus some magnums.
